The Community and Environmental Health Team (CEHT) is currently seeking to recruit an enthusiastic, highly motivated Technical Officer (Housing). The Team is based in West Hartford Community Fire Station, Cramlington, Northumberland, NE23 3JP and sits within the Council’s Public Protection Service.  This Service is responsible for a wide range of regulatory functions including Environmental Health, Trading Standards, Building Control and Environmental Enforcement.   

 

With 16 staff, the CEHT’s areas of responsibilities include, noise and nuisance investigation, housing standards, public health and operational community safety.  Reporting to the Senior Environmental Health Officer (Housing), the successful applicant will be responsible for case management of a varied workload including, housing standards inspection and enforcement across the housing stock, HMO Licensing, Selective Licensing, public health investigations (including drainage, filthy and verminous premises etc.) and complaint investigation.   

 

The successful candidate should ideally have both a substantial knowledge of housing technology and inspection techniques, and a professional understanding of associated legal processes and enforcement procedures.  However, applications would be considered from individuals who are looking to develop a career in this area and have previous experience in the sector.
